Output 851af0e121a672a52efd089bba71cd38bd93b51543789a5dd867959905676d8c:0

value
2728678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dedde867ed6c62418aa4ce566608639d59306ec OP_EQUAL
address
37LU6gyBfQTWJzyTxTJiBDtRpVZPhZrthB
transaction
851af0e121a672a52efd089bba71cd38bd93b51543789a5dd867959905676d8c
spent
true